πŸ‘¨β€πŸ³ Instructions

Mix first 6 ingredients in saucepan.

Place over low heat and stir until sugar is dissolved.

Wash down crystals.

Insert thermometer and boil, without stirring, to very firm ball, 256Β°. Remove from heat and add salt.

Pour on slightly oiled platter or marble and let stand only until cool enough to handle. Add vanilla and pull until light colored, starting as soon as possible. Finish in a rope 3/4-inch in diameter.

With a scissors, cut in 1-inch pieces.

Wrap in wax paper.

Use lots of butter on your hands while pulling.
